Article Overview

You can determine the number of circuits in a distribution box by counting the individual breaker switches, including single-pole, double-pole, and three-phase breakers, while excluding RCDs and main switches.

Step-by-Step Guide

1. Identify the Breakers: Open the distribution box and locate all the MCBs (Miniature Circuit Breakers). These are the switches that control individual circuits. Do not count separate RCDs (Residual Current Devices) or the main switch, as they are not individual circuits . 2. Count Single-Pole and Double-Pole Breakers:

  • Single-pole breakers (typically 120V) occupy one slot and control one circuit.
  • Double-pole breakers (typically 240V) occupy two slots but still count as one circuit.
  • Three-phase breakers occupy three slots and should also be counted as one circuit . 3. Include Spare Ways: Some distribution boxes have empty slots for future expansion. While these are not active circuits, noting them helps plan for additional loads . 4. Consider Circuit Types:
  • Lighting circuits are usually 15A or 20A single-pole breakers.
  • Small appliance circuits may also use 20A single-pole breakers.
  • Large appliances like air conditioners, electric ranges, or dryers use 240V double-pole breakers . 5. Optional Load Calculation: If you want to verify adequacy, calculate the total load per circuit using I = P / V, where I is current, P is power, and V is voltage. Divide the total amperage by the breaker rating to estimate the number of circuits needed .
